    A few details which you might savor. The sailboat which sank was about 30
    feet long.
    The towboat was one of those small commercial boats with twin gas used by
    all the Tow Boat clubs for assistance towing.
    Capt. Krunch had a knife. it was with the rest of the safety gear. He was
    well equipped. It was all just out of reach. When the boat sank, it went
    down so fast, he never made it inside the cabin. Here he was without a care
    in the world, sitting on the upturned bow of his pretty towboat, and
    nothing else in sight. Of course shortly thereafter even that disappeared.
    If he had just not fastened the towline down but let it hang loose. If he
    had placed his safety jacket with all it's toys on the back of the helm
    seat, it would have floated free.
    Inventory does not equal safety. You have to be able to lay your hands on
    the tools when all hell breaks loose.
    Whatever is going to kill you is going to SNEAK up on you.
    Before all this he had a license, but that did not make him a professional.
    The professional is scared. Capt. Krunch is a professional now.
    He told me he had been stupid. He said it was his fault. But he was wrong.
    I knew what he was doing and that he did not have enough savvy, and I
    failed him by not warning him and showing the materials he should have read
    before doing this kind of work. So who made the bigger mistake. Him who had
    had a license for 5 years, or I who knew what he did not and had 30 years
    experience. Don't stand around in blissful silence while your friends are
    getting themselves hurt of killed, out of simple ignorance.
    By the way, Capt. Krunch is about 10 years older than me and I still should
    have warned him.
